Public Records of the Atkinson Energy Efficiency Committee

In keeping with the spirit and intent of New Hampshire's Right-to-Know Law RSA 91-A, this blog is simply a repository of communications related to the Atkinson Energy Efficiency Committee. It will include copies of emails between members, meeting minutes of public meetings, and other documents which the Committee feels should be available to the public.

Our emails will now be on-line for the public to read

Dear Atkinson Energy Efficiency Committee:
Our Committee now has two sites on the world wide web (internet).
1) We have a new Atkinson Energy Efficiency Committee blog site on the web:
See the link:
The goal of this blog will be to educate the public with ideas, events, feedback, etc. to help us fulfill our mission.
2) We have a related blog site on the web where all of our emails, meeting minutes and related documents will be posted for all to see:
See the link:
This is the site where the public will be able to see our records. (both sites are linked to each other).

Public Records of the Atkinson Energy Efficiency Committee

In keeping with the spirit and intent of New Hampshire's Right-to-Know Law RSA 91-A, this blog is simply a repository of communications related to the Atkinson Energy Efficiency Committee. It will include copies of emails between members, meeting minutes of public meetings, and other documents which the Committee feels should be available to the public.

So, starting with this email, every email we send to each other will be posted on the AtkinsonSunshine blog site. Remember the rules about email. If we email each other it can only be to INFORM, not to discuss, deliberate or decide policy issues. That can only be done in open public meetings, which have been duly noticed in advance.

So, as they say, be careful what you say in your emails. If you don't want what you write to end up on the front page of the New York Times (or Union Leader, or Eagle Tribune), don't write it.

The Atkinson Energy Efficiency Committee will not only set the standard for energy effficiency in Atkinson, we will set the standard for open government in Atkinson.
